The Friday 56 is a weekly blog meme hosted by Freda’s Voice. The idea is to share an excerpt from a book you’ve been reading every Friday, to promote the book or simply just to showcase your current read!
Rules:
*Grab a book, any book.
*Turn to page 56 or 56% in your eReader
(If you have to improvise, that’s OK.)
*Find any sentence, (or few, just don’t spoil it)
*Post it.
*Add your (url) post below in Linky. Add the post url, not your blog url.
*It’s that simple
This week I’ve been racing through The Arsonist by Stephanie Oakes, which is out on August 22nd.
So the soldier told him about a bay in California, where he was from, where you can stand on a rock and see nothing but ocean, where you can forget that there is any such things as oil and fire. He told this for himself as much as my father, because the soldier’s soul was oil-spotted and ruined by now too.
I’ve been looking forward to this book for a couple of months now and it’s living up to all my expectations. This quote is from a particularly atmospheric scene, so I’m pleased it fell on p.56 and I got to share it with you. I’d definitely recommend picking up a copy of The Arsonist when it’s released if you like history, mystery, and diversity.
